WebDec 21, 2016 · Istock/Thinkstock. Low commodity prices may cause some farm operations to incur net operating losses in 2016. When farm expenses exceed farm income, and the resulting net loss exceeds all other types of income such as wages, interest, dividends, capital gains, rent, etc., a net operating loss likely exists. WebDec 19, 2024 · Under the TCJA rules, businesses couldn’t carry back NOLs. Under the CARES Act, an NOL from a tax year beginning in 2024, 2024 or 2024 can be carried back five years. Taxpayers don’t have to carryback their 2024, 2024 and 2024 NOLs. They can elect to waive the carryback period and only carry these NOLs forward to future years.
